Use this page when you need to convert Sulfuric Acid from Milligrams per Liter to Moles per Liter. On this page, 1 Milligrams per Liter is 0.000010195914 Moles per Liter.

Formula: Moles per Liter = Milligrams per Liter × 0.000010195914. Why: this conversion runs through grams per liter and uses the molar mass of Sulfuric Acid whenever a molar unit is involved.

Milligrams per Liter (mg/L): a smaller mass concentration unit widely used in water quality, dosing, and laboratory reporting.

Moles per Liter (mol/L): a molar concentration unit that depends on the molar mass of Sulfuric Acid when converting to or from mass-based concentration units.
